The reef shark has a fusiform body, with rounded snouts and blunt, large, oval, or round eyes, and pelvic fins. Its prominent dorsal fin may be tipped with white or black. The reef shark has five gill slits. WebBlacktip shark, spinner shark, and bull shark lack interdorsal ridges. Dusky shark, most difficult to distinguish, attains larger maximum size (12 ft (3.7m)); has proportionally smaller, swept-back fins, with first dorsal fin farther back over free tips of pectoral fins. Bignose shark has longer snout, smaller first dorsal fin.
